Sunday Times Where Was I? competition
The competition starts on Sunday and ends on Wednesday

The prize: The winner and a guest will stay for three nights, on a B&B basis, at Buckland Manor, a honey-stoned 13th-century manor house near Broadway, in the Cotswolds. The hotel is part of the von Essen group and a member of the Relais and Châteaux collection. With just 13 rooms, it is set in 10 acres of gardens, next to the parish church. The restaurant has two AA rosettes and an award-winning wine cellar; the menu, devised by the head chef, Will Guthrie, is English with a European influence, using fresh produce from the nearby Vale of Evesham. Dinner for two on one night is included in the prize, which must be taken before November 30, 2011, excluding public holidays and subject to availability.
